Slavin scored the game-winning, overtime goal in Sunday's 4-3 win over the Lightning.
EDGE Analysis
Slavin received a pass from Jordan Staal on an odd-man rush and one-timed a shot past Curtis McElhinney to keep the Hurricanes undefeated. Slavin now has a goal in back-to-back games, and he's averaging 23:21 TOI through three contests of manning the top defensive unit with Dougie Hamilton. With just eight goals in 82 games last season, Slavin may cool off at some point, especially since he isn't logging power-play minutes.

Slavin notched three assists in Wednesday's 4-3 double-overtime win over the Capitals in Game 7 of their first-round series.
EDGE Analysis
His first helper came on a short-handed tally by Sebastian Aho that got the 'Canes on the board in the second period after they'd fallen into a 2-0 hole, then Slavin set up Jordan Staal for tying goal and Brock McGinn for the OT winner, earning the game's first star in the process. Slavin was absolutely massive in the first round, finishing up with nine assists, 15 shots on goal and 20 blocked shots, and Carolina will need him to stay hot when they face the Islanders in the conference semi-finals beginning Friday.

Slavin provided a pair of assists as well as three shots and three blocked shots in Saturday's 4-3 overtime loss to the Capitals in Game 2.
EDGE Analysis
This is the 24-year-old's first taste of the playoffs, and it only took Slavin two games to put his name of the scoresheet. He's coming off of a regular season that saw him produce 31 points, 133 blocked shots and 146 shots on goal. Slavin is also averaging 26:57 through two games in the playoffs, so while he is defensively-oriented, he'll have plenty of chances to chip in on offense as well.
